The Science Behind the Flavor

So, what makes grass fed steak so unique? The answer lies in its production process. Grass fed cattle are raised on pasture, where they roam freely and feed on a diverse array of grasses and forages. This diet results in a more complex and nuanced flavor profile compared to grain-fed beef.

Research has shown that grass fed beef contains higher levels of omega-3 fatty acids, conjugated linoleic acid (CLA), and vitamins A and E, all of which contribute to its superior taste and nutritional value.

4 Simple Steps To Unlock The Unbeaten Flavor Of Grass Fed Steak

  1. Step 1: Proper Seasoning

    Grass fed steak requires a touch of finesse when it comes to seasoning. Avoid overseasoning, as this can overpower the natural flavor of the meat.

    A light sprinkle of salt, pepper, and herbs like thyme or rosemary is all you need to bring out the best in your grass fed steak.

  2. Step 2: The Perfect Grilling Technique

    Grass fed steak can be cooked using a variety of methods, but grilling is the most popular and effective way to bring out its full flavor.

    Use a hot grill or skillet to sear the meat, then finish it off with a gentle simmer to lock in the juices.

  3. Step 3: Don't Overcook It

    One of the biggest mistakes people make when cooking grass fed steak is overcooking it. This can result in a tough, chewy texture that's far from desirable.

    Use a meat thermometer to ensure the steak reaches a safe internal temperature, then let it rest for a few minutes before slicing.

  4. Step 4: Finishing Touches

    The final stage of cooking grass fed steak is where you can really get creative.

    Add a drizzle of olive oil, a sprinkle of parmesan cheese, or a pinch of fresh herbs to give your dish an extra boost of flavor.
